The typical residential solar system size varies by climate and consumption:
→ Sun-Rich Arid Zones (Dubai/Riyadh)
*3-5 kW system*: Covers 2-3 bedroom villa with AC
Key feature: Self-cleaning panels combat dust – 30% less maintenance
→ Tropical High-Humidity (Lagos/Jakarta)
*6-8 kW system*: Handles 4-bedroom home + dehumidification
Critical upgrade: Monsoon-proof microinverters prevent water damage
→ Grid-Unstable Regions (Accra/Karachi)
*8-10 kW + battery*: 24/7 backup for frequent outages
Proven result: 8-hour runtime during Nigerian grid collapses

Before installing, demand:
Site-Specific Yield Simulation (Global Solar Atlas data)
25-Year Production Guarantee (not just panel warranty)
Extreme-Weather Certification (AS/NZS 1170, IEC 61215)
Blackout Protection Plan
